Output 175d203e974f5e55b363cf3228a71f860db86dc93f81b8d33f12ee95cf3075c6:0

value
716852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cfb41589faa5a5b401d4e572261af8f10903d4e OP_EQUAL
address
32sf2NFHjgwW6Jxg4jhvDuJibhUYKFcWrf
transaction
175d203e974f5e55b363cf3228a71f860db86dc93f81b8d33f12ee95cf3075c6
spent
true